The original O2Jam, released in 2003, was a groundbreaking rhythm game. Sadly, its publisher's bankruptcy led to its closure. While attempts at a comeback were made in recent years (including an Android release in March 2020 by Valofe), none quite captured the original's magic. O2Jam Remix aims to change that.
O2Jam Remix boasts a massive music library: 158 tracks in 7-key mode and a whopping 297 in 4 or 5-key mode. Highlights include V3, Fly Magpie, Electro Fantasy, Volcano, 0.1, Milk Chocolate, Earth Quake, and Identity Part II.
Beyond the music, the game features improved navigation and enhanced social features. Connect with friends, chat seamlessly, and compete for global rankings. An updated in-game store offers new items to purchase.
